Which angel is God's right hand man?

According to Rabbinic Judaism, Gabriel — along with Michael, Uriel, and Raphael — is one of the four angels that stand at the four sides of God's throne and serve as guardian angels of the four parts of the Earth. Michael stands at the right hand of God, while Gabriel (who ranks beneath Michael) stands at the left.

Who is God's right hand?

In Christian theology, Jesus Christ is described as being seated at the right hand of God the Father, a position symbolizing supreme honor, authority, power, and a special place of favor, signifying His shared divine power and role as mediator and intercessor for humanity. The phrase "God's right hand" also represents God's strength and ability to protect and deliver His people, as seen in Old Testament passages.

Who is the angel of righteousness?

The Angel of Righteousness is primarily identified as Archangel Zadkiel (or Zadkiel, Tzadkiel), whose name means "God is my righteousness" and is associated with mercy, forgiveness, benevolence, and freedom in Jewish and Christian traditions, especially Kabbalah, often linked to the planet Jupiter and helping people with compassion and releasing painful memories.

What is the difference between an angel and an Archangel?

An angel is a general term for a divine messenger, while an archangel is a higher-ranking "chief" or "ruler" angel, leading other angels and carrying out God's most important messages or missions, like Gabriel (messenger) or Michael (warrior/guardian). Archangels possess greater power and authority, acting as leaders within the celestial hierarchy, whereas angels serve as protectors and guides for individuals.
 

What does the right hand mean spiritually?

Spiritually, the right hand symbolizes power, authority, honor, strength, and divine favor, often representing God's active, protective presence and the place of exaltation (like Jesus sitting at God's right hand). It signifies taking action, bestowing blessings, intercession, and victory over enemies, contrasting with the left hand, which can represent weakness or opposition, but also intimacy or partnership in some contexts.

Who is higher, Michael or Gabriel?

Michael over all the angels; They say he is called “Archangel” because he is the prince of the other angels. Gabriel, which means “strength of God,” is one of God's chief messengers. In the Christian tradition, Gabriel is ever the angel of mercy while Michael is rather the angel of judgment.
